Stars - the number of stars that a project has on GitHub. Growth - month over month growth in stars.
Activity is a relative number indicating how actively a project is being developed. Recent commits have higher weight than older ones.
For example, an activity of 9.0 indicates that a project is amongst the top 10% of the most actively developed projects that we are tracking.

Help understanding an image format
In the future, if you have .NET apps, try dnSpyEx. Compared to Ghidra, it produces excellent output - a lot of the time, it's more-or-less equivalent to the original source. Only issue I have with it is that it's Windows-only and doesn't work great under Wine, so I use it in a VM. If you already use Windows, then it's probably not going to bother you.
